What If Your Presentation Library Could Grow Without Your Workload Growing Too?

Your SlideHub library already solves the chaos of scattered presentations, inconsistent branding, and outdated content. Your team has one source of truth. Content is organized. Brand standards are maintained.

These new features add another layer of efficiency: automation that handles more of the repetitive tasks while you maintain full control.

Spend less time organizing, more time creating

Organizing Visual Assets: You've already built your category structure that reflects how your team works. Now, when you upload new images or icons, AI suggests where they fit within that structure and generates descriptive tags automatically.

You review, approve, adjust as needed. Same control, less manual work.

Maintaining Brand Voice: Now, when your team generates new slides with AI, that brand voice applies automatically. Set your tone guidelines once, and every generation matches your style from the first draft.

On-brand content without editing.

Verifying Content Sources: Your library is your single source of truth. Now, when AI generates slides from your approved content, it shows exactly which slides it referenced. Click the link, confirm accuracy, done.

Instant verification instead of cross-referencing.

Updating Recurring Data at Scale: If you use Admin Managed Data placeholders for recurring information like employee numbers, dates, or contact details, you can now update multiple values at once via Excel. One upload, and every presentation using those placeholders reflects the new data instantly.

Streamlined Getting Started: When users open empty presentations, they now see a focused interface with essential features. Once they start adding library content, the full interface appears automatically. Clearer starting point, faster onboarding, same access to all capabilities.

See the Difference in Your Daily Work

Before: Uploading 50 new icons means adding them to your organized library - setting categories, adding tags, making them searchable. Straightforward, but time-consuming.

Now: Upload 50 icons. Review AI suggestions for categories and tags. Approve what fits, adjust what doesn't. Your library stays organized with less manual input.

Before: Your team generates slides with AI. Content is good, but you review to ensure it matches your brand voice and style.

Now: Brand voice is configured once. Generated content already matches your guidelines. Review for accuracy, not for tone.

Before: Someone generates a slide from company information. You want to verify the sources. Confirming which specific slides can take a long time.

Now: Source links are right there on the slide. Copy the link to your browser, verify, continue.

Before (if using Admin Managed Data): Company data changes across multiple areas - employee numbers, office locations, key dates, contact information. You open each placeholder's settings individually and update the values one by one.

Now: Download all placeholders to Excel. Update all values in one place. Upload once. Every presentation using those placeholders reflects the new data instantly.

Before: New users open SlideHub and see every available feature. They need guidance on where to start.

Now: New users see essential features first. As they work, the full interface appears. Less overwhelming, faster time to productivity.
